DOH-9 discovers 14 filariasis cases in Zambo City

By R. G. Antonet Go/PNA

ZAMBOANGA CITY — The Department of Health-Region 9 (DOH-9) is set to conduct oral mass drug administration this month to prevent the spread of cases of filariasis in this city.

Dr. Mary Rose Bugtai, DOH-9 regional infectious disease cluster head, said Monday they have recorded 14 cases of filariasis in two far-flung barangays here.

Bugtai said that six persons are from Barangay Vitali and the remaining eight in Barangay Labuan.

Bugtai said they are targeting to give oral prophylaxis for filariasis to some 1,140,000 residents in this city’s 98 barangays. Each will be given diethylcarbamazine, a 50-milligram tablet.

She said those who will be given the medicine are two years old and above in full stomach except for pregnant women, those with renal disease and have suffered cardiac arrest as well as seriously ill.

Bugtai said they will initiate an information campaign first to inform the people about the medicine before the conduct of oral mass drug administration.

She said they already have a stock of 3,840,000 diethylcarbamazine tablets at the regional office.

Filariasis is a parasitic disease caused by an infection with roundworms of the Filarioidea type and spread by blood-feeding Diptera as black flies and mosquitoes.

The disease does not spread from direct person-to-person contact. Instead, it is transmitted by the bite of a mosquito. When one of these insects’ bite someone who is infected, it takes in the parasites along with its meal of blood.
